Visiting Off The Grid Refuge is a chance to escape into the nature of the Laurentians. Far from urban chaos, this place offers a peaceful ambiance and a rustic setting that will delight outdoor enthusiasts. Enjoy an authentic connection with nature, perfect for relaxation and recharging.
Near Off The Grid Refuge, you will find numerous hiking trails and lakes ideal for fishing. The area also offers opportunities for cultural discoveries, with picturesque villages to explore.
Off The Grid Refuge is easily accessible from Labelle, located at 2200 chemin du Lac-Bélanger. Parking is available on-site for visitors.
The best time to visit Off The Grid Refuge is from June to September when the weather is mild. Bring your camping gear, food, and water, as well as a first aid kit. Also, remember to respect the environment and leave the place clean.
